Income recognition - timing of the accrual of income - ...


Income from project taxed entirely in assessment year 2005-06; timing of income recognition clarified.

March 5, 2015

Case Laws     Income Tax     AT

Income recognition - timing of the accrual of income - registration of sale deeds - AO has bifurcated the income from this project in two years - income of the assessee from this project is chargeable to tax in entirety in the assessment year 2005-06 - AT
